Subject: On-call notes — template rendering

Welcome aboard. Quick heads-up: the Mistbrook render service spikes p99 latency when marketing pushes large templates. Usual fix: flush the partials cache, then restart workers two at a time. Don't scale the pool past 12 — it starves the DB. Alerts fire at 800ms sustained. Escalate only if cache flush fails twice. Runbook is on the page below.

operations page: https://confluence.lumicsys.internal/projects/display/projects/display

### Step 4: Migrate Validators to the Plugin System

In Checkwright 3, data validators are no longer compiled in; each one registers as a plugin discovered at startup. Move your validator class into the plugins directory, add a manifest, and delete the old registry entry. New team members often forget the manifest version field — the loader skips silent failures, so check the startup log. The loader reads the following settings at boot.

config for kahag-tafop:
WENWYN_PIN=7412
WENWYN_TENANT=fenion
WENWYN_METRICS_HOST=metrics.wenwyn.zemvarnet.local
WENWYN_SEAL=seal_cafee3b9
WENWYN_STANDBY_TEAM=praox

## Environment Variables — SwiftAisle Optimizer

Welcome to the Corbelton logistics team. The SwiftAisle pick-list optimizer reads its configuration from a single env file loaded at startup. Most settings are plain values: depot region, batch size, solver timeout, and the feature flag for zone-aware routing. Defaults live in the repo; overrides belong in the env file only. Never commit that file. The optimizer also needs an API credential to reach the inventory service, and that entry goes on the line directly below this paragraph.

vault entry, bafop-fawip: LEDGER_TOKEN20=7a78ec66db5d9c2b09ae